stringprep_utf8_nfkc_normalize(3)             libidn            stringprep_utf8_nfkc_normalize(3)



NAME
       stringprep_utf8_nfkc_normalize - API function

SYNOPSIS
       #include <stringprep.h>

       char * stringprep_utf8_nfkc_normalize(const char * str, ssize_t len);

ARGUMENTS
       const char * str
                   a UTF-8 encoded string.

       ssize_t len length of str, in bytes, or -1 if str is nul-terminated.

DESCRIPTION
       Converts  a  string  into canonical form, standardizing such issues as whether a character
       with an accent is represented as a base character and combining accent or as a single pre-
       composed character.

       The  normalization  mode  is  NFKC (ALL COMPOSE).  It standardizes differences that do not
       affect the text content, such as the above-mentioned accent representation.  It  standard-
       izes  the "compatibility" characters in Unicode, such as SUPERSCRIPT THREE to the standard
       forms (in this case DIGIT THREE). Formatting information may be lost  but  for  most  text
       operations  such  characters  should be considered the same. It returns a result with com-
       posed forms rather than a maximally decomposed form.

RETURN VALUE
       a newly allocated string, that is the NFKC normalized form of str.
